Jurgen Klopp says He doesn't have time to coach Germany

Liverpool manager Jurgen Klopp has ruled out taking the Germany job in the foreseeable future. 

Klopp has been suggested as one of the favourites to replace under-pressure Joachim Low. 

This comes after Germany's humiliating 6-0 defeat to Spain in the UEFA Nations League last week. 

It was Germany's biggest defeat in almost 90 years and their biggest ever competitive defeat.

'Maybe in the future but now, no, because I have no time,' he said ahead of Liverpool's game with Leicester City on Sunday night.

'I also have a job - a pretty intense job by the way.

'I am not sure if anybody has asked me but if they don't know I have a job here at Liverpool - even if the weather is bad again!

'I like it and I am responsible for a lot of things here so I will not go and search for another challenge.'

Klopp, 53, is contracted to the Anfield club until 2024, having signed a new deal last December, but has made clear his intention to return to Germany when it expires.
